#2050e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2050e5 is composed of 12.5% red, 31.4%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 225.4 degrees, a saturation of 79.1% and a lightness of 51.2%. #2050e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#40a0ff with #0000cb.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

#2050e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2050e5 has RGB values of R:32, G:80,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.86,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 2117861.

Shades and Tints of #2050e5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010205 is the darkest color, while #f3f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#2050e5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#808185 is the less saturated color, while #0d46f8 is the most saturated one.
